Calvin Klein hires Erika Albies as VP, Calvin Klein By Appointment

Calvin Klein announced on Friday that it has named Erika Albies the Vice President of Calvin Klein By Appointment.


Calvin Klein By Appointment - CK

 
The former VP of Global Fashion Communications at WME/IMG will execute the By Appointment business strategy and client relations, and she will lead and establish the Calvin Klein By Appointment business alongside Michelle Kessler-Sanders, President of Calvin Klein By Appointment and Calvin Klein 205 West 39 NYC, formerly known as Calvin Klein Collection. Albies will be based at the Calvin Klein global headquarters, and she will report to Kessler-Sanders.

Prior to joining Calvin Klein, Albers served at WME/IMG for over a year and launched the first-ever OTT platform that was developed by WME/IMG. The platform marked as the first network to launch exclusively on Apple TV.

The public relations executive also served as PR Manager at Gucci Group, Director of PR at Giorgio Armani, and served as VP of PR at Miu Miu on two different occasions.
 
Calvin Klein launched its made-to-measure Calvin Klein By Appointment business in January with a 14-piece collection designed by Raf Simons. The made-to-measure service has been offered in the past exclusively for VIP clients and celebrities, and it has been revived to shift focus away from the underwear and jeans business and highlight the brand’s atelier.

Calvin Klein By Appointment launched with a campaign starring models Abbey Lee Kershaw, Natalie Westling, and Lindsey Montero and Stranger Things actress Millie Bobby Brown just weeks before the debut of Raf Simons’ first collection for the brand.
